Subject: [PATCH v8 2/9] erofs: hold read context in iomap_iter if needed

Uncoming page cache sharing needs pass read context to iomap_iter,
here we unify the way of passing the read context in EROFS. Moreover,
bmap and fiemap don't need to map the inline data.

Note that we keep `struct page *` in `struct erofs_iomap_iter_ctx` as
well to avoid bogus kmap_to_page usage.
